THE WEATHER IN AUSTRALIA
(PBR PBBHS ASSOCIATION.) Hobart, December 14. The crops of oats and barley seem beyond hope, and potatoes are very poor. Some of the crops m the northern districts are holding out well ; others are past recovery. Seed is very scarce, and the prospects of stock are very bad. Melbourne, December 14. The crops m the Wtmmera district are turning out badly. V IU4 exacted wheat m Gunbower and West Kohura districts will be very good, superior to last year's grain* The average yisld, however, will not be more than four bushels. " Brisbane, Deoembsr 14. . The weather is abnormally hot, the fcerraometer registered isa m the shade. . Sydnbt, December 14. Light showers have fallen m the south of this colony.
